Solution for -8y+14=-2(y-4) equation:


Simplifying
-8y + 14 = -2(y + -4)

Reorder the terms:
14 + -8y = -2(y + -4)

Reorder the terms:
14 + -8y = -2(-4 + y)
14 + -8y = (-4 * -2 + y * -2)
14 + -8y = (8 + -2y)

Solving
14 + -8y = 8 + -2y

Solving for variable 'y'.

Move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'2y' to each side of the equation.
14 + -8y + 2y = 8 + -2y + 2y

Combine like terms: -8y + 2y = -6y
14 + -6y = 8 + -2y + 2y

Combine like terms: -2y + 2y = 0
14 + -6y = 8 + 0
14 + -6y = 8

Add '-14' to each side of the equation.
14 + -14 + -6y = 8 + -14

Combine like terms: 14 + -14 = 0
0 + -6y = 8 + -14
-6y = 8 + -14

Combine like terms: 8 + -14 = -6
-6y = -6

Divide each side by '-6'.
y = 1

Simplifying
y = 1
